Creates a new color.
|
||||
|
||||
If three or four arguments are supplied to the constructor, the
|
||||
color is created with those RGB and alpha values.
|
||||
|
||||
If a single @racket[color%] object is supplied, the color
|
||||
is created with the same RGB and alpha values as the given
|
||||
color.
|
||||
|
||||
If a string is supplied, then it is passed to the
|
||||
@racket[color-database<%>]'s @method[color-database<%> find-color]
|
||||
method to find a color (signaling an error if the color is not in
|
||||
the @racket[color-database<%>]'s @method[color-database<%> get-names]
|
||||
method's result).
|
||||
|
||||
If no arguments are supplied, the new color is black.
